I have the 1998. 5 24 valve engine in a Dodge dually and currently have 52,000 mi on the motor and have gone through 2 crank shaft sensors already. The 1st one went in 2001 with around 28,000 miles on it, the 2nd one went 2 monthes ago. Has anyone had similiar problems?
Is there any physical damage to the end of the sensor? If there is, you're tone wheel has come loose and is rubbing it. That requires dropping the pan and tightening the screws. Had to do that to the inlaw's truck.
